Kia Ceed Plug-in Hybrid

The Kia Ceed PHEV combines a petrol engine and electric motor with 141 hk and approximately 60 km of electric range. An economical family car that handles daily commuting on pure electricity.

Ceed PHEV Specifications

SpecificationCeed PHEV
System output141 hk
Engine1.6 GDI + 44,5 kW electric motor
Battery8,9 kWh
Electric rangeapprox. 60 km (WLTP)
Fuel consumption1,0 L/100km (WLTP)
Charging time (3,3 kW)approx. 3 h
Boot space353 L
Warranty7 years / 150 000 km

Who is the Ceed Plug-in Hybrid for?

The Kia Ceed PHEV is an excellent choice if you commute up to 60 km per day and want to drive on pure electricity for everyday use – while still having the security of a petrol engine for longer trips. It is a compact family car with a practical estate body and a European driving feel.

Perfect as a company car: The Ceed PHEV is classified as a plug-in hybrid and qualifies for a reduced benefit-in-kind value. For an employee in the 30% tax bracket, the monthly cost can be considerably lower than a comparable petrol car. Kia's 7-year warranty also covers the battery, reducing the risk when purchasing as a company car.

Not suitable for: Those who drive more than 100 km per day without access to charging, or who want a pure electric car. In that case we recommend the Kia EV3 with 605 km of range instead.

Ceed PHEV vs Sportage PHEV

FeatureCeed PHEVSportage PHEV
System output141 hk265 hk
Electric rangeapprox. 60 kmapprox. 70 km
Boot space353 L540 L
DriveFWDAWD
Towing capacity1 500 kg
Price from379 900 kr499 900 kr

Choose the Ceed PHEV if you prioritise a lower price and compact size. Choose the Sportage PHEV if you want more power, AWD, and a more spacious boot.
